Why AI matters at this scale
Button Transportation, a 200-500 employee long-haul truckload carrier founded in 1977, operates in an industry where margins rarely exceed 5-8%. Fuel, maintenance, and driver turnover consume the bulk of revenue. At this mid-market size, the company is large enough to generate meaningful operational data from telematics and ELDs, yet small enough to lack the in-house data science teams of mega-carriers. This creates a classic AI opportunity: high data volume, thin margins, and no legacy AI systems to unwind. By adopting cloud-based AI tools, Button can leapfrog competitors still relying on manual dispatch and reactive maintenance.
Three concrete AI opportunities
1. Dynamic Route Optimization (High ROI)
Fuel is 25-30% of operating costs. AI-powered routing engines ingest real-time traffic, weather, and load constraints to minimize out-of-route miles and idle time. A 10% fuel reduction on an estimated $85M revenue base could save over $2M annually. Integration with existing Samsara or Omnitracs ELD data makes deployment feasible within a quarter.
2. Predictive Maintenance (High ROI)
Unplanned breakdowns cost $800-$1,500 per day in towing, repair, and lost revenue. Machine learning models trained on engine fault codes and sensor readings can predict failures 48-72 hours in advance. For a fleet of 200+ trucks, reducing roadside events by 20% could save $500K+ yearly while improving on-time delivery rates.
3. Automated Back-Office Processing (Medium ROI)
Bills of lading, lumper receipts, and invoices still require manual data entry. AI document processing (OCR + NLP) can cut processing time by 70%, freeing dispatchers to focus on exceptions. This is a low-risk pilot that builds internal AI confidence before tackling operational use cases.
Deployment risks for a mid-market fleet
The biggest risk is data fragmentation. Telematics, maintenance logs, and dispatch software often sit in siloed, on-premise systems. A cloud data foundation (e.g., AWS + Snowflake) must precede any AI initiative. Second, driver acceptance of AI dashcams requires a change management plan emphasizing safety coaching over surveillance. Finally, vendor lock-in is a concern; Button should prioritize solutions with open APIs to avoid being trapped in a single ecosystem. Starting with a 90-day, single-use-case pilot with clear KPIs mitigates these risks while building a business case for broader AI investment.

Dynamic Route Optimization
Use real-time traffic, weather, and load data to optimize daily routes, minimizing empty miles and fuel consumption.
Predictive Fleet Maintenance
Analyze IoT sensor and engine data to predict component failures before they occur, reducing roadside breakdowns and repair costs.
Automated Document Processing
Apply OCR and NLP to automate data entry from bills of lading, invoices, and proof-of-delivery documents, cutting back-office hours.
AI Dashcam Safety System
Deploy computer vision to detect distracted driving, tailgating, and fatigue in real-time, triggering in-cab alerts and coaching.
Load Matching & Pricing Intelligence
Leverage ML to predict spot market rates and match available trucks with the most profitable loads, improving revenue per mile.
Driver Retention Predictor
Analyze driver tenure, schedule, and feedback to identify flight risks and trigger proactive retention interventions.
